A unique look

I read the reviews before I purchased this jacket and they are all right on target including the good and the bad about the fit. This is not your typical jacket, it has a look/style to it which makes it different. That is why I liked it for me. If you are looking for your classic fit jacket this may not be for you. This jacket has a structure that gives it that look. It is cropped but, just a little. I would highly recommend this jacket for the Fall. It is well made and the emerald green is so rich. It would look good with high-rise jeans or straight-leg pants to balance the oversize look on top. It may work with a pencil skirt as well. This jacket is unique and you can tell that is designed just by the way it is designed and made. I usually size up with my coats and jacket because I like them roomier but, a 42 would have worked as well and given it a more tailed looked for me.

The details on this jacket are awesome. Fabric, proportion, and color elevate any outfit!

I'm obsessed with this. Such a cool piece! The deep green actually pairs with a lot. The sleeves are not fitted, but tailored very well so that the oversized cut is very flattering. It does have quite a noticeable cinch in the back, but it really aids in a good fit for the cropped style. Also, the fabric is rather thick and it is lined. You could potentially go down in size based on body type, but I think true to size is a good way to order.
